Phase sequence verification is essential to ensure what?

Explanation:
Phase sequence determines the direction the motor’s rotating magnetic field spins. Verifying phase sequence ensures the motor will rotate in the intended direction, which is crucial for matching the driven load (pumps, conveyors, fans, etc.) and for safety. If the phases are out of order, the motor can run in reverse, causing mechanical problems or hazards. Phase sequence doesn’t by itself increase torque, improve efficiency, or reduce voltage. Those aspects depend on other factors like load, design, and supply conditions, while the sequence mainly sets the rotation direction.
